Re: Wooden Victorian(?) Chairs
The larger chair looks similar to high splat back windsors from Yorkshire England,mid to late 19th century. TheĀ splatĀ has the "fir tree" fretted slat seen in many Yorkshire high splat back chairs. These types of chairs are selling for $450.00 and up depending on condition, regional details, age, and wood species.
The other chair looks American below the seat. Above the seat I am not familiar with splats in the backs of American sack-back windsor chairs. Some windsor chairs from the English North East Midlands share some turnery that looks american.
